Pa*ron"y*mous, a. Etym: [Gr.
1. Having the same derivation; allied radically; conjugate; -- said of certain words, as man, mankind, manhood, etc.
2. Having a similar sound, but different orthography and different meaning; -- said of certain words, as al and awl; hair and hare, etc.
